Elon Musk has really been interesting capitalists for concerning a years that Tesla’s vehicles and vehicles get on the sting of turning into robotaxis, environment friendly in driving themselves cross-country, after one giant software program program improve.
That hasn’t occurred but.
What Tesla provides is an modern, but simply partly automated, driving system that’s marketed within the united state as its Full Self-Driving (Supervised) selection, although a number of Tesla followers describe it as FSD. In China, Tesla only recently reworked the system’s identify to “intelligent assisted driving.”
Full Self-Driving, because it was previously referred to as, depends upon digital cameras and software program program to permit features like automated navigating on freeways and metropolis roads, or automated stopping and slowing down in suggestions to site visitors management and stop indications.
Tesla proprietor’s guidebooks warn people that FSD “is a hands-on feature” that wants them to give attention to the roadway by any means occasions. “Keep your hands on the steering wheel at all times, be mindful of road conditions and surrounding traffic,” the guidebooks state.
But a number of Tesla’s purchasers overlook the small print and make use of the system hands-free anyhow.
Tesla’s partly automated driving programs have really given concepts for its stalwart followers. But they’ve really moreover created battle and challenge for public safety after information of damaging and fatal collisions the place Tesla’s typical Autopilot or prices FSD programs have been acknowledged to be getting used.
FSD does an excessive amount of factors “amazingly well,” acknowledged Guy Mangiamele, an knowledgeable examination motorist for auto consulting firm AMCI Testing, all through a present prolonged drive inLos Angeles But he included that “the times that it trips up, you could kill somebody or you could hurt yourself.”

To see whether or not the agency’s FSD trendy know-how is wherever close to to a robotaxi-ready launch, CNBC invested months using along with Tesla proprietors that make use of Full Self-Driving (Supervised) and consulting with auto safety professionals concerning their impacts.
Auto- know-how lover and Tesla proprietor Chris Lee, host of the YouTube community On a regular basisChris, knowledgeable CNBC that Tesla’s system “definitely has a ways to go, but the fact that it’s able to go from where it was three years ago to today, is insane.”
Many professionals, consisting of Telemetry Vice President of Market Research Sam Abuelsamid, proceed to be uncertain. There’s been “no evidence” that FSD is “anywhere close to being ready to be used in an unsupervised form” by June, acknowledged Abuelsamid, whose firms concentrates on auto data.
Tesla FSD will definitely “often work really well, particularly in daytime conditions” but after that “randomly, in a scenario where it did fine previously, it will fail,” acknowledged Abuelsamid, together with that these circumstances could be unforeseeable and unsafe.
